Released on January 23, 2009, "Mizugi Kanojo The Animation Vol. 1 Mizuho Exercise" (Japanese: 水着彼女~THE ANIMATION~ みずほ!エクササイズ!) is the opening episode of a four-part OVA (Original Video Animation) series. The series, produced by and animated by studio T-Rex , is an adaptation of the popular adult manga "Mizugi Kanojo" by the acclaimed artist Bosshi.
